I am doing a show tomorrow where I need to use DMX relay packs to kill the fan noise from my moving heads during the quiet bits.

 

I have found 2 ways to do this:

 

1) to program the relays onto MFK's using the relay profile from the standard fixtures list

 

2) using the dimmer sliders to control the relays directly

 

My problem is that I want to be able to enable/disable the lights and know that their state will stay fixed until I choose otherwise. I don't want the [clear] or [home] buttons to affect the relay setting. How do I fence off selected sliders, or alternatively, how do I create a relay fixture that is immune from the clear/home functions?

Hi Oysterbandit,

 

I would suggest using Submasters as these don't get affected by the clear button.

 

You can also change what the fixture / relay does when you press HOME in SETUP > PATCH > EDIT FIXTURES > DEFAULT / HOME.

 

Use the flash buttons / MFKs to 'select' the fixtures, so they appear in the list. You can then edit these values by double clicking in a cell, or selecting it and pressing ENTER.
